A secondary sources review is a critical analysis and evaluation of existing research studies and literature on a particular topic or subject.

Key Features

  • Analyzing existing research
  • Identifying gaps in literature
  • Synthesizing information
  • Providing context for new research

Pros

  • Helps researchers build on existing knowledge
  • Provides a comprehensive overview of current research
  • Can help identify areas for future study

Cons

  • May be time-consuming and challenging to navigate through vast amounts of literature
  • Quality of sources may vary
